Amazon Greenlights 'Mass Effect' TV Series Adaptation
The series, based on the popular sci-fi game franchise, is being developed by Amazon MGM Studios with writer Daniel Casey at the helm.
- Amazon's adaptation of the 'Mass Effect' video game series is officially in development after being first announced in 2021.
- Daniel Casey, known for writing 'F9: The Fast Saga,' will write and executive produce the series.
- Executive producers include Karim Zreik, Ari Arad, and Michael Gamble, who bring experience from Marvel adaptations and the original game series.
- The show has yet to reveal plot details, sparking speculation about whether it will follow the game's storyline or explore new narratives.
- BioWare is concurrently developing 'Mass Effect 5,' which is expected to connect with the original trilogy.
